Lambanóg is a traditional Filipino distilled coconut palm liquor. It is derived from tubâ made from coconut sap that has been aged for at least 48 hours. It originates from Luzon and the Visayas Islands (where it is known as dalisay de coco). During the Spanish colonial period, it was also known as vino de coco in … Skatīt vairāk Tubâ, a kind of palm wine, existed in the Philippines before colonisation. They were widely consumed for recreation and played an important role in various religious rituals. Image from Rappler. Offering a potent kick is the local spirit lambanog. Most of the coconut-based liquor is produced in Quezon province in the southern areas of the Philippines, where quite a number of coconut plantations thrive.
